Inside fabricated walls, an antique doll and her well-persevered companions picnic as nightmarish elements offer sustenance in manageable portions. I have been a lucid dreamer and an insomniac all of my life. According to Freud, thoughts that are hidden from our conscious mind are revealed in our unconscious through inoffensive coded dream-thoughts that we forget upon waking. He believed that this repressed material could only be interpreted by free-association while fully awake during psychoanalysis. I am asserting that in certain cases the lines between conscious and unconscious can be blurred and crossed. With the blurring of these boundaries, I propose that while lucid dreaming and/or during in an insomnia-induced hallucination, it's possible to personally analyze these codes without being fully awake. Simulating this phenomenon in film, as the director I shot this entire animation without any sleep whatsoever. Using items I've collected, objects from dreams I've had, surreal images from my childhood, and some repressed thoughts I have already uncovered. In this experiment in intuitive film-making, I change the story, materials and props as I see fit during production. In doing this, my hope is to not only play with found connections between lucid dreaming and insomnia-based hallucinations, but to intuitively discover other hidden secrets residing within my own mind.
